Transaction 824537aa5078c731863b1590d474c6e2a05d1319f7fe490a68312d5904f04079

1 Input
2 Outputs
  • 824537aa5078c731863b1590d474c6e2a05d1319f7fe490a68312d5904f04079:0
  • value  1266560
    address  1H9aSARPaytZto6iq6KkXrFcoRjH76jMtB
  • 824537aa5078c731863b1590d474c6e2a05d1319f7fe490a68312d5904f04079:1
  • value  182281456
    address  123g7aF5tjCLTBHUcQsFBeFwnuXFuXiLzF